          Getting the hardware on the boat now. Stinger holes have been drilled but the screws they sent me don't go through the transom.....too short

          I was going to use the original hole which the steering rod comes through but the baseplate of the rudder would be touching the top of the stinger... Any ideas other than drilling another hole a bit more right??

          Heres a picDSC_2298.jpg

          Also if any of you say with an osprey hull could give me measurement of where the trim tabs are from the corners that would be great.

            From the edge of the chine its 36mm to the outer edge of the tab also from the centre of the hull its 45mm to the inner edge on either tab.

                          You want tabs mounted around 2mm up from the bottom & not level with the hull bottom.

                              Also re the Osprey transome, its 300mm wide & the depth of the flat area ( bottom of v to where the deck join is ) 85mm deep. Overal from the bottom of the v to the actual top of deck its 100mm.

                                They work ok level but you get more drag than having them up a few mm.
